A detailed guide on Sialendoscopy, presenting it as a minimally invasive surgical paradigm shift for managing salivary gland ductal pathologies, such as stones and stenoses. It discusses the necessary development of miniaturized instruments for retrieval, biopsy, and duct irrigation, emphasizing training and research in the field.

This book explores the relationship between the gut microbiome and cancer, illuminating various facets from fundamental roles to personalized therapies. It provides a comprehensive overview of the impact of the gut microbiome on cancer development, offering potential for innovative diagnostic and treatment approaches. The book discusses the role of dysbiosis in cancer development, the influence of the microbiome on treatment responses, and strategies to modulate the microbiome for enhanced therapies. It reviews the influence of the gut microbiome on immunotherapy resistance and chemoresistance, presents gut microbiome biomarkers for diagnosis and prognosis, and investigates the role in pediatric cancer. This book is intended for cancer researchers, medical oncologists, clinicians, pharmacologists, translational investigators, and medical students.

Oncobiology, a dynamic field at the intersection of genetics, cellular biology, and oncology, delves into the intricate mechanisms underlying cancer development. The text addresses the worldwide effects of cancer, categorizes cancers into common, less common, and rare types, and highlights the ten defining characteristics (cancer hallmarks) that contribute to its aggressive behavior.
This text addresses the profound changes in dental science, focusing on the future challenges of modern dentistry centered on regenerative medicine. It covers dental-derived stem cells, autologous biomatrices, and injectable biomaterials, serving as a comprehensive guide to the interplay between stem cell biology and innovative biomaterials in dental applications.
